Output 2ad076dbc83db63a71b371d79c431a2b7675a3efe46e0a9f16d0ff0780430bba:3

value
572343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ddcf0291b373e94b98f1cd5e9e0a76acd7e313d OP_EQUAL
address
3DAX4aB1gt8NWkNwRa1hkFZwjhvfdynzLZ
transaction
2ad076dbc83db63a71b371d79c431a2b7675a3efe46e0a9f16d0ff0780430bba
spent
true